Natural Features of Bawe Island
Despite its small size, Bawe Island offers a remarkable natural environment:
- Beaches: The island’s soft white sand beaches are perfect for lounging, swimming, and sunbathing. The shoreline gently slopes into calm, shallow waters, making it accessible for all ages.
- Coral Reefs: Surrounding the island are vibrant coral reefs teeming with tropical fish, sea urchins, starfish, and occasional sea turtles. The reefs are easily accessible from the beach, making snorkeling straightforward and enjoyable.
- Mangroves and Coastal Vegetation: Parts of the island are lined with mangroves and tropical greenery, which provide shelter for birds and small marine life while adding to the island’s serene atmosphere.
- Turquoise Waters: The clear, calm waters around Bawe Island make it an ideal spot for snorkeling and swimming. Visibility is excellent, allowing visitors to fully appreciate the underwater scenery.
Activities on the Classic Reef Tour
Snorkeling
Snorkeling is the highlight of the Classic Reef Tour. Guided sessions introduce visitors to the island’s underwater world. Snorkelers can expect to see parrotfish, angelfish, butterflyfish, and other colorful tropical species. The shallow reefs and calm waters make it suitable for beginners and experienced snorkelers alike.

Day Excursions
Most visitors access Bawe Island on day trips from Stone Town or nearby resorts. A short 15–30 minute boat ride takes guests across the calm waters of the Indian Ocean. Tours often include snorkeling gear, guided supervision, and sometimes a light beachside lunch.
Practical Information
- Duration: The tour generally lasts 4–6 hours, depending on departure time and selected activities.
- Difficulty Level: Easy; suitable for all ages and fitness levels. No prior snorkeling experience is required.
- Accessibility: Boats depart from Stone Town or nearby coastal lodges. Private excursions are also available.
- Best Time to Visit: Dry season (June–October) is ideal for snorkeling due to calm waters and excellent visibility. The tour is possible year-round, though the long rains (March–May) may limit some activities.
- Inclusions: Snorkeling equipment, life jackets, boat transfers, and sometimes lunch depending on the tour package.
- Exclusions: Personal items, tips, additional beverages, and optional activities not included in the itinerary.
